NanoWorld: Map out their life cycle and regulatory status around the world (by EcoMundo) The problem with nano-particles starts with defining what they are and then being able to follow their status in the end product through out its life cycle. Do they remain in their original nano state? Does their coating make them bigger? Do they agglomerate? Do they ever go back to their nano- state? Depending where you are in the world, authorities may have different views on the subject and issue different regulations. To serve as a basis for discussion, EcoMundo will present a touch- screen programme on the life cycle of nanos in a sun protection cream – from design to waste – plus an interactive map of the international regulatory status as it stands today.
